384 Well Small Volume LoBase Polystyrene Microplates, black

  • Free of detectable DNase, RNase, human DNA
  • Non-pyrogenic 
  • Manufactured under DIN ISO 9001 guidelines
  • Can be traced all the way back to production through a defined LOT number system
  • Has round wells with a conical geometry
  • By optimising the Z-axis according to the liquid height to be measured in the wells, the detection limit can be considerably improved in SmallVolume microplates using classical microplate readers, and a detection limit comparable to that of the 1536 well microplate can be achieved
  • Total volume: 28 µl
  • Working volume: 4 µl - 25 µl
  • The polystyrene surface is more hydrophobic than the surface of a high binding microplate, and therefore tends to be more suitable for non polar proteins and peptides
  • Solid bottom
  • Med. binding
